OVERVIEW: The Laurent Clerc National Deaf Education Center at Gallaudet University is a federally funded center with exemplary elementary and secondary education programs for deaf and hard of hearing students and is tasked with developing and disseminating innovative curricula, instructional techniques, and products nationwide while providing information, training, and technical assistance for parents and professionals to meet the needs of deaf and hard of hearing students from birth to age 21.

Summary:
The Monitoring, Evaluation, and Research team at the Clerc Center is seeking a motivated and experienced research assistant who is responsible, organized, and flexible. This role involves working collaboratively with a team dedicated to working with people from varied backgrounds. The research assistant will support multi-year projects, including supporting project and research logistics, collecting input from traditionally underserved groups*, participating in data analysis, engaging with stakeholders, and sharing findings.
Job Description:
Primary Responsibilities:
Assists with notetaking of meetings where the primary communication mode is American Sign Language, but may include interpreters for English and other languages
Provides support with project and research logistics
Transcribes videos of project meetings
Assists with research design, data collection, data analysis, and information dissemination
Performs miscellaneous clerical and project-related tasks as needed
Qualifications:
Must have at least a BA degree
Has satisfactorily completed at least one research method course
Has experience working on a research project
Has familiarity with working with people of varied backgrounds, especially those who are members of underrepresented communities.
